一种基于移动网络组播业务数据的srns迁移方法

文档序号:7954945阅读:237来源:国知局
专利名称:一种基于移动网络组播业务数据的srns迁移方法
技术领域
本发明涉及一种宽带码分多址系统(WCDMA)中的服务无线网络子系统(Serving Radio Network Subsystem,SRNS)从服务无线网络控制器(ServingRadio Network Controller,SRNC)到漂移无线网络控制器(Drift RadioNetwork Controller,DRNC)的迁移方法,尤指一种组播业务数据的SRNS迁移方法。
背景技术
随着功能和性能的提升,手机早已不是仅仅用来打电话的工具了,其在多媒体短信、视频点播、可视电话、手机电视等方面的功能已经可以支持并得到一定的应用。按照现在手机的信息处理能力,在手机上观看流媒体效果已经可以满足,加上WCDMA为分组业务提供的带宽,可以说在WCDMA上实现多媒体播放已经成熟。
目前,现有的在手机上播放的流媒体业务均采用点到点的传输方式,参见图1,图1所示为点对点传输的实现原理示意图。
每个用户设备(User Equipment,UE)分别与无线接入网(RAN)、核心网(Core Network,CN)进行交互,建立专用的用于和外部网络连接的IP数据传输通道。之后,流媒体服务器通过该专用的IP数据传输通道向UE发送流媒体业务数据。即每个UE与流媒体服务器之间都建立一条专用的IP数据传输通道用于传输流媒体业务数据,流媒体服务器也必须为每个UE分别发送一份数据。
基于上述原理,当一个用户需要通过手机收看电视时,用户的UE通过网络侧,包括SGSN、GGSN、IP传输网,向流媒体服务器发送流媒体播放请求,播放请求可以通过RTSP协议或其他的流媒体实时交互协议来承载,该请求中包含用户所选择的节目标识,即所选的频道,网络侧在UE和流媒体服务器间建立专用的IP数据传输通道,IP数据传输通道建立完成后,流媒体服务器将接收的属性信息告诉UE。所谓属性信息包括数据传输通道的IP地址、端口号、速率以及编码格式等信息。之后,流媒体服务器拷贝一份与节目标识所对应的数据,并将该数据通过已建立的专用的IP数据传输通道发送给UE,UE根据接收的属性信息,对接收到的数据解码后将音频视频信息呈现给用户。
上述是以流媒体业务数据为例来说明基于移动网的传输业务数据的方法,当然在移动网络中所传输的业务数据不仅限于流媒体业务数据,所传输的业务数据还可以是媒体文件业务数据,如MTV、MP3音乐文件、视频文件、电子书、图片、电子报纸等。
由于现有的传输业务数据的方法,在应用服务器与每个UE之间都需要建立一条专用的IP数据传输通道,无论各个UE所要求接收的业务数据是否相同,应用服务器都要为每个UE都发送一份数据,这样必然出现同样的业务数据被发送多次,因而使得资源利用率很低,而且,由于网络侧的资源所限,接入的用户数目也受限制的。
另一方面,在实际生活中,UE常常在不同的小区之间切换,有时还会跨越不同的SRNS,这就涉及到小区的更新伴随迁移。
所谓小区更新伴随迁移是指处于CELL_FACH(小区前向接入信道)状态和CELL_PCH(小区寻呼信道状态)和URA_PCH(URA寻呼信道状态)的UE,从一个RNC(SRNC)的服务区域进入另外一个RNC(DRNC)的服务区域时,通过SRNS迁移(SRNS RELOCATION)的过程,将UE的上下文从一个RNC传递到另外一个RNC,同时将UE的无线连接从一个RNC接续到另外一个RNC的过程。
请参阅图2所示,其为小区更新伴随迁移的流程图示。UE在SRNC(也是迁移的源RNC)建立分组交换(Packet Switch,PS)业务,并处于CELL_FACH状态,然后进入小区更新伴随迁移的流程。
UE从SRNC的服务区域进入DRNC(也是迁移的目标RNC)的服务区域,并在进入DRNC的服务区域后,给通用移动通信系统地面无线接入网(UMTSTerrestrial Radio Access Network,UTRAN)发送一个小区更新请求(CellUpdate)。DRNC收到该小区更新请求后,通过Iur接口的上行信令传输指示消息(Uplink Signalling Transfer Indication)转发给SRNC。SRNC执行SRNS重定位(Relocation)操作,将UE的无线连接迁移到DRNC中,并将UE相关上下文也传递到DRNC。DRNC为UE分配接入网络的资源,并向UE发送小区更新确认消息(Cell Update Confirm),同时将DRNC给UE分配的新的上下文通知给UE。UE返回确认消息,表明小区更新伴随迁移过程成功。此后,UE与DRNC(即新的SRNC)以及CN之间建立用户面通道,在新的SRNC的小区中进行PS业务。
请参阅图3所示,SRNS的重定位过程的具体流程如下。SRNC收到上行信令传输指示消息后,决定发起小区更新伴随迁移流程,向CN发出重定位要求(Relocation Required)。该要求消息通过一个无线资源控制封装信元(Radio Resource Control Container,RRC Container)携带UE当前使用的信道的参数等上下文。CN将重定位请求发给DRNC,并将请求中包含的RRCContainer信元信息透传给DRNC。DRNC给UE分配无线网络临时标识(UTRAN Radio Network Temporary Identity,URNTI)等资源,并向CN返回重定位请求确认消息。CN收到重定位请求确认消息,向SRNC发送重定位命令,并通知SRNC目前DRNC已经准备好了。SRNC给DRNC发送重定位执行消息(Relocation Commit),此后,SRNC不再给UE下发用户面数据。DRNC收到SRNC发来的重定位执行消息后,向CN发送重定位检测消息,并将DRNC已经完成准备过程的消息通知CN。此后,CN就不再向SRNC下发用户面数据,转而向DRNC下发用户面数据了。当DRNC(即新的SRNC)标识和无线网络临时标识通过无线协议成功地与UE交换时,UE完成与DRNC的同步,DRNC向CN发送重定位完成消息,并完成重定位过程。
该SRNS的迁移操作可实现UE在不同的RNC的小区之间进行小区更新时完成与DRNC的同步,但是当UE正在进行多媒体业务传输时,SRNC无法将UE的小区多媒体业务应用层上下文传递给DRNC,因此DRNC没法完成重建UE业务上下文的功能。这样,当UE从一个RNC的服务区域进入另一个RNC的服务区域时,网络侧无法将UE的小区多媒体业务从SRNC接续到DRNC,从而导致多媒体业务数据传输中断。
鉴于上述原因,本发明提出了一种可进行多媒体组播业务,同时该业务不会因为迁移而中断的SRNS迁移的方法。

发明内容
本发明的目的在于提供一种可实现UE的多媒体组播业务从SRNC接续到DRNC的基于无线网络组播业务数据的SRNS迁移方法,本发明目的通过以下技术方案实现一种基于移动网络组播业务数据的SRNS迁移方法,该方法包括用户设备UE从SRNC的服务区域进入DRNC的服务区域,向网络侧发送小区更新请求,网络侧进行SRNS重定位操作,SRNC把用户设备组播业务建立过程上下文发送至DRNC,以将组播业务从SRNC接续到DRNC。
DRNC根据组播业务建立过程的上下文完成多媒体组播业务的重建,使迁移完成之后用户设备的多媒体组播业务不中断,从而在DRNC中继续进行多媒体组播业务。
网络侧设置有组播代理模块代理媒体服务器,以实现多媒体连接建立的多媒体播放技术。
组播代理模块进一步包括控制代理模块和数据代理模块,控制代理模块处理与用户设备的业务控制连接和TCP连接,数据代理模块接收来自数据源的业务数据,处理组播业务数据分发。
用户设备的组播业务建立过程上下文即保存在控制代理模块中。
网络侧在进行重定位操作时,SRNC向CN发送重定位要求,并在该要求中通过无线资源控制封装RRC Container信元携带用户设备的组播业务建立过程上下文,CN接收该重定位要求,向DRNC传送重定位请求。
其中,该方法进一步包括如下步骤DRNC收到重定位请求后,向网络侧返回重定位请求确认消息;SRNC接收网络侧发出的重定位命令,向DRNC发送重定位执行消息;DRNC将RNC标识和无线网络临时标识与UE交换;及UE完成与DRNC的同步,DRNC向网络侧发送重定位完成消息,并完成重定位过程。
与现有技术相比,本发明通过在重定位要求和重定位请求消息公用的RRC CONTAINER中增加信元的方式,把SRNC中的多媒体组播业务相关的上下文传递给DRNC,使DRNC能够和UE重建多媒体组播业务,实现UE从SRNC进入到DRNC后业务不中断。同时,由于无线资源控制封装RRC Container信元对于核心网来说是透明的,当增加多媒体组播业务相关上下文的RRC Container在两个RNC之间传递信息时,核心网只是简单地将其从一个RNC透传到另外一个RNC中,无需对核心网网元进行修改。


图1为基于移动网络的业务数据点对点传输的实现原理示意图。
图2为小区更新伴随迁移的流程图示。
图3为SRNS的重定位过程的具体流程图示。
图4为一种基于移动网络的组播业务数据的实现方法的原理示意图。
具体实施例方式
本发明一种基于移动网络组播业务数据的SRNS迁移方法,当UE从SRNC的服务区域进入DRNC的服务区域后,其向网络侧发送小区更新请求,网络侧进行SRNS重定位操作,其中网络侧在进行SRNS重定位操作时,把UE组播业务建立过程上下文发送至DRNC,以将组播业务从SRNC接续到DRNC。
请参阅图4所示,一种基于移动网络的组播业务数据的实现方法,该方法提出将流媒体服务器的功能下移到RAN侧,通过在RAN侧设置组播代理模块(MA)与来实现多媒体连接建立的多媒体播放技术,从而实现点到多点的数据传送。
其中,该组播代理模块由控制代理(CA)模块和数据代理(DA)模块共同构成。CA模块代理了流媒体服务器的TCP/IP协议层及实时流媒体协议(RealtimeStreaming Protocol,RTSP)协议层,其主要处理与UE的业务控制连接和TCP(Transmission Control Protocol)连接,其中业务控制连接可以是流媒体控制连接,如RTSP,也可以是文件传送的控制连接,如点到多点的单向文件传送协议(File Delivery over Unidirectional Transport,FLUTE)。DA模块代理流媒体服务器的实时的媒体数据分发功能,其主要处理具体的组播业务数据分发处理,接收来自数据源的业务数据,在CA模块或信令及控制处理单元(Signal AndControl Unit,SACU)的控制下,将数据通过RAN建立好的业务信道发送给UE。
由此可看出,在该基于移动网络的组播业务数据的实现方法中,CA模块已经取代了流媒体服务器,完成和UE的流媒体组播业务建立过程。在该方法的业务建立过程中,CA模块在执行和UE的流媒体组播业务建立过程的同时,保存UE的流媒体组播业务建立过程上下文。本发明即利用这一特点,提出一种多媒体组播业务不会因为迁移而中断的SRNS迁移的方法。
UE从SRNC服务小区中建立分组交换业务,在处于CELL_FACH状态时进入DRNC的服务区域。UE向DRNC发送小区更新请求。DRNC将该请求转发至SRNC。SRNC收到该小区更新请求后,启动迁移流程,向CN发送重定位要求,并在该要求中携带RRC Container信元。该RRC Container信元中包含了UE的所有上下文,且该上下文包括普通迁移的上下文、以及新增的存储在CA模块的流媒体组播业务建立过程的上下文。CN接收SRNC发出的重定位要求后,给DRNC发送重定位请求消息,并将SRNC重定位要求消息中包含的RRC Container信元信息也透传给DRNC。DRNC保存流媒体组播业务建立过程的上下文,并根据该上下文完成多媒体组播业务的重建,使迁移完成之后UE的多媒体组播业务不中断,在DRNC中继续进行多媒体组播业务。如UE继续执行小区多媒体广播业务时,DRNC可以完成多媒体组播业务数据的下发;后续如果UE发起释放,DRNC可以根据UE原来在SRNC的上下文完成释放过程。
本发明通过在重定位要求和重定位请求消息公用的RRC CONTAINER中增加信元的方式,把SRNC中的多媒体组播业务相关的上下文传递给DRNC,使DRNC能够和UE重建多媒体组播业务,实现UE从SRNC进入到DRNC后业务不中断。同时,由于RRC Container信元对于CN来说是透明的,当增加多媒体组播业务相关上下文的RRC Container在两个RNC之间传递信息时,CN只是简单地将其从一个RNC透传到另外一个RNC中,无需对核心网网元进行修改。
以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。
权利要求
1.一种基于移动网络组播业务数据的SRNS迁移方法,该方法包括用户设备UE从SRNC的服务区域进入DRNC的服务区域,向网络侧发送小区更新请求,网络侧进行SRNS重定位操作,其特征在于网络侧在进行SRNS重定位操作时,SRNC把用户设备组播业务建立过程上下文发送至DRNC,以将组播业务从SRNC接续到DRNC。
2.如权利要求1所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于DRNC根据组播业务建立过程的上下文完成多媒体组播业务的重建,使迁移完成之后用户设备的多媒体组播业务不中断,从而在DRNC中继续进行多媒体组播业务。
3.如权利要求1所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于网络侧设置有组播代理模块代理媒体服务器,以实现多媒体连接建立的多媒体播放技术。
4.如权利要求3所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于所述组播代理模块进一步包括控制代理模块和数据代理模块,控制代理模块处理与用户设备的业务控制连接和TCP连接,数据代理模块接收来自数据源的业务数据,处理组播业务数据分发。
5.如权利要求4所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于所述用户设备的组播业务建立过程上下文即保存在控制代理模块中。
6.如权利要求1所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于网络侧在进行重定位操作时,SRNC向核心网CN发送重定位要求,并在该要求中通过无线资源控制封装信元携带用户设备的组播业务建立过程上下文,CN接收该重定位要求,向DRNC传送重定位请求。
7.如权利要求6所述的基于移动网络组播业务数据的SRNS迁移方法,其特征在于该方法进一步包括如下步骤DRNC收到重定位请求后,向网络侧返回重定位请求确认消息;SRNC接收CN发出的重定位命令,向DRNC发送重定位执行消息;DRNC将新分配的RNC标识和无线网络临时标识配置给UE;及UE完成与DRNC的同步,DRNC向CN发送重定位完成消息,并完成重定位过程。
全文摘要
本发明提出一种基于移动网络组播业务数据的SRNS迁移方法,该方法包括用户设备UE从SRNC的服务区域进入DRNC的服务区域,向网络侧发送小区更新请求,网络侧进行SRNS重定位操作,SRNC把用户设备组播业务建立过程上下文发送至DRNC,以将组播业务从SRNC接续到DRNC。本发明通过在无线资源控制封装信元中增加信元的方式,实现UE从SRNC进入到DRNC后业务不中断。同时,由于无线资源控制封装信元对于CN来说是透明的,当增加组播业务相关上下文的无线资源控制封装信元在RNC之间传递信息时,CN只是简单地将其从一个RNC透传到另外一个RNC中,无需对网元进行修改。
文档编号H04W4/06GK1859788SQ20061003479
公开日2006年11月8日 申请日期2006年3月29日 优先权日2006年3月29日
发明者徐晓琳, 李冠臣, 段忠毅 申请人:华为技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1